Thomas Strauven crowned 2025 F4 Spanish Champion in Valencia Thomas Strauven crowned 2025 F4 Spanish Champion in Valencia Bas Kaligis / Thursday, October 23, 2025 0 113 Article rating: No rating The sixth and penultimate round of the 2025 F4 Spanish Championship at Valencia crowned Thomas Strauven as the new overall champion and Ean Eyckmans as the Rookie Champion, marking a historic all-Belgian weekend in the series. Strauven sealed the title with five races to spare — the earliest coronation in the championship’s history — by winning Saturday’s opening race, while Eyckmans clinched his rookie crown after Race 3 on Sunday. Parolin Motorsport Srl: Victory in Sweden and European runner-up title Parolin Motorsport Srl: Victory in Sweden and European runner-up title Bas Kaligis / Tuesday, August 6, 2024 0 706 Article rating: No rating Parolin Motorsport can be proud to have accompanied Christian Costoya's incredible determination to succeed at the fourth and final round of the FIA Karting European OK-Junior Championship at Kristianstad. After four heat wins and two fastest laps, the young Spaniard won Super Heat A in the dry and proved just as competitive in the rain of the Final. Leading from start to finish, he took a masterly victory with a lead of over 4" and the fastest lap. Thanks to these outstanding results, Costoya finished 2nd in the European Championship. Read more
